Following my rant with Orange's poor customer services, the missus called T-Mobile today to give them the PAC code so I cna move my Orange number over to T Mobile.

As soon as she explained that I am deaf, the guy on the phone said that one of the Disablity Team will call us. She hung up the phone and the phone rang!

Picked up the phone, was greeted by the nice person called Tina. She asked for the PAC code, the details, etc and she said she will text me to ask my name, adress, date of birth and password so I can communicate with them via text message and password to prove who I am.

Replied the text message with the details and it's all sorted. PAC code will happen in 5 working days.

How good was this? Orange doesn't even do that!

Good one, T-Mobile. Thank you.
